@arizeai/phoenix-otel is the Phoenix-focused OpenTelemetry package for Node.js. It handles provider setup, OTLP export, and instrumentation registration, then re-exports the full @arizeai/openinference-core helper surface and OpenInference semantic conventions from the same package path.
Install
Install the package and any OpenTelemetry instrumentations you want to use with it.
npm install @arizeai/phoenix-otel
Add Instrumentations
npm install \
@arizeai/phoenix-otel \
@opentelemetry/instrumentation-http \
@opentelemetry/instrumentation-express
What This Package Includes
@arizeai/phoenix-otel combines Phoenix registration with OpenInference authoring APIs:
- Phoenix registration:
register(), attachGlobalTracerProvider(), detachGlobalTracerProvider(), createNoOpProvider()
- OpenInference wrappers:
withSpan(), traceChain(), traceAgent(), traceTool()
- decorators and context propagation:
observe(), setSession(), setUser(), setMetadata(), setTags(), setPromptTemplate(), setAttributes()
- attribute builders:
getLLMAttributes(), getRetrieverAttributes(), getEmbeddingAttributes(), getToolAttributes(), getMetadataAttributes(), getInputAttributes(), getOutputAttributes(), defaultProcessInput(), defaultProcessOutput()
- redaction and safety helpers:
OITracer, withSafety, safelyJSONStringify, safelyJSONParse
- OpenTelemetry utilities:
trace, context, SpanStatusCode, DiagLogLevel, registerInstrumentations()
The re-exported OpenInference wrappers resolve the default tracer when the wrapped function runs, so module-scoped traced helpers continue following global provider changes.
Quick Start
import { register, traceChain } from "@arizeai/phoenix-otel";
const provider = register({ projectName: "support-bot" });
const handleQuery = traceChain(
async (query: string) => {
return `Handled: ${query}`;
},
{ name: "handle-query" }
);
await handleQuery("Hello");
await provider.shutdown();
If you want raw control over span shape, switch to withSpan() or the OpenTelemetry trace API. The package docs linked below cover both patterns.

Configuration
register() can use explicit options, environment variables, or both. If you pass a Phoenix base URL, the package normalizes it to the OTLP collector endpoint at /v1/traces.
Environment-Driven Setup
export PHOENIX_COLLECTOR_ENDPOINT=http://localhost:6006
export PHOENIX_API_KEY=<your-api-key>
import { register } from "@arizeai/phoenix-otel";
const provider = register({
projectName: "support-bot",
});
Explicit Setup
import { DiagLogLevel, register } from "@arizeai/phoenix-otel";
const provider = register({
projectName: "support-bot",
url: "https://app.phoenix.arize.com",
apiKey: process.env.PHOENIX_API_KEY,
headers: {
"x-client-name": "support-bot-api",
"x-client-version": "1.4.2",
},
batch: true,
diagLogLevel: DiagLogLevel.INFO,
});
Key Options
| Option | Description |
|---|
projectName | Phoenix project name attached to exported spans. Defaults to default. |
url | Phoenix base URL or full collector endpoint. The package appends /v1/traces when needed. |
apiKey | API key sent as a bearer token. Falls back to PHOENIX_API_KEY. |
headers | Additional OTLP headers merged with the auth header. |
batch | true for batched export, false for immediate export during debugging. |
instrumentations | OpenTelemetry instrumentations to register with the provider. |
spanProcessors | Custom span processors. When provided, these replace the default Phoenix exporter setup. |
global | Whether to attach the provider to the global OpenTelemetry APIs automatically. |
diagLogLevel | OpenTelemetry diagnostic logging level. |
Environment Variables
| Variable | Use |
|---|
PHOENIX_COLLECTOR_ENDPOINT | Base Phoenix collector URL or full OTLP trace endpoint. |
PHOENIX_API_KEY | API key used when you do not pass apiKey explicitly. |
Instrumentation
Pass OpenTelemetry instrumentations to register() to capture framework and library activity automatically.
import { register } from "@arizeai/phoenix-otel";
import { ExpressInstrumentation } from "@opentelemetry/instrumentation-express";
import { HttpInstrumentation } from "@opentelemetry/instrumentation-http";
register({
projectName: "support-bot",
instrumentations: [
new HttpInstrumentation(),
new ExpressInstrumentation(),
],
});
registerInstrumentations() is also re-exported for manual setups
- auto-instrumentation works best when initialized very early in process startup
- ESM projects often need manual library instrumentation rather than loader-based auto-instrumentation
Production
Enable Batch Processing
Keep batch: true in production. The batch span processor groups spans before export, reducing request volume and export overhead. Disable batching only when you need immediate local feedback.
const provider = register({
projectName: "support-bot",
url: "https://app.phoenix.arize.com",
apiKey: process.env.PHOENIX_API_KEY,
batch: true,
});
Provider Lifecycle
Flush and shut down the provider before process exit, otherwise in-flight batches can be lost.
process.on("SIGTERM", async () => {
await provider.shutdown();
process.exit(0);
});
For short-lived processes such as scripts, CLI commands, and serverless handlers:
await doWork();
await provider.shutdown();
Custom Span Processors
If you need full control over export, pass your own spanProcessors. This replaces the default Phoenix exporter setup.
import { register } from "@arizeai/phoenix-otel";
import { BatchSpanProcessor } from "@opentelemetry/sdk-trace-base";
import { OTLPTraceExporter } from "@opentelemetry/exporter-trace-otlp-proto";
const exporter = new OTLPTraceExporter({
url: "https://app.phoenix.arize.com/v1/traces",
headers: { Authorization: `Bearer ${process.env.PHOENIX_API_KEY}` },
});
const provider = register({
projectName: "support-bot",
spanProcessors: [new BatchSpanProcessor(exporter)],
});
Troubleshooting
When traces do not show up in Phoenix, check these common issues:
- confirm
projectName is the project you are inspecting
- confirm
url or PHOENIX_COLLECTOR_ENDPOINT points at the collector
- confirm
PHOENIX_API_KEY is present for authenticated environments
- confirm registration happens before the instrumented work starts
- call
await provider.shutdown() before process exit when using batched export
Enable Diagnostic Logging
import { DiagLogLevel, register } from "@arizeai/phoenix-otel";
const provider = register({
projectName: "support-bot",
batch: false,
diagLogLevel: DiagLogLevel.DEBUG,
});
await provider.shutdown();
Package Surface
| Category | Exports |
|---|
| Registration | register(), attachGlobalTracerProvider(), detachGlobalTracerProvider(), createNoOpProvider() |
| Tracing helpers | withSpan(), traceChain(), traceAgent(), traceTool(), observe() |
| Context attributes | setSession(), setUser(), setMetadata(), setTags(), setPromptTemplate(), setAttributes(), getAttributesFromContext() |
| Attribute builders | getLLMAttributes(), getToolAttributes(), getRetrieverAttributes(), getEmbeddingAttributes(), getMetadataAttributes() |
| Redaction and safety | OITracer, withSafety(), safelyJSONStringify(), safelyJSONParse() |
| Semantic conventions | SemanticConventions, OpenInferenceSpanKind, MimeType |
| OpenTelemetry | trace, context, SpanStatusCode, DiagLogLevel, suppressTracing, registerInstrumentations() |
| Types | Tracer, Instrumentation, SpanTraceOptions, RegisterParams |
